Machine Learning: Algorithms That Learn from Data

Machine learning represents a subset of artificial intelligence in which algorithms learn using data. These algorithms identify patterns and relationships throughout the data, allowing them to make predictions or decisions absent explicit programming. Machine learning models are trained on vast amounts of data, allowing them to improve their performance over time. Applications of machine learning are widespread and include image recognition, natural language processing, and predictive analytics.
